yum安装的mysql如何更改数据目录?
ux安装的MySQL中更改数据目录。
1. 查看当前MySQL数据目录
在更改MySQL数据目录之前,我们需要先查看当前MySQL数据目录的位置。可以通过以下命令查看:
```ysql -u root -p -e "select @@datadir; "
执行后,会提示输入MySQL的root用户密码,输入密码后即可查看当前MySQL数据目录的位置。
2. 创建新的MySQL数据目录
在更改MySQL数据目录之前,需要先创建一个新的MySQL数据目录,可以通过以下命令创建:
```kdirew/datadir
ew/datadir为新的MySQL数据目录的位置。
3. 停止MySQL服务
更改MySQL数据目录需要先停止MySQL服务,可以通过以下命令停止MySQL服务:
```ctlysqld
4. 复制数据目录
将当前MySQL数据目录中的数据复制到新的MySQL数据目录中,可以使用以下命令:
```ysqlew/datadir/
ysqlew/datadir为新的MySQL数据目录的位置。
5. 更改MySQL配置文件
需要更改MySQL配置文件,将MySQL数据目录更改为新的MySQL数据目录。可以使用以下命令打开MySQL配置文件:
```yf
在配置文件中找到datadir项,将其更改为新的MySQL数据目录的位置,如下所示:
```ew/datadir
6. 启动MySQL服务
更改MySQL配置文件后,需要重新启动MySQL服务,可以使用以下命令启动MySQL服务:
```ctlysqld
7. 验证新的MySQL数据目录
启动MySQL服务后,可以使用第1步中的命令再次查看MySQL数据目录的位置,如果显示为新的MySQL数据目录的位置,则表示更改成功。
安装的MySQL中更改数据目录。需要注意的是,在更改MySQL数据目录之前,需要备份原来的MySQL数据,以防止数据丢失。同时,更改MySQL数据目录后,也需要更改MySQL配置文件中的其他项,如socket文件的位置等。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: yum安装的mysql如何更改数据目录?
本文地址: https://pptw.com/jishu/306568.html
